打开网页时出现证书信息,通常有以下几种原因:
1. 证书过期:网站使用的SSL/TLS证书已经过期,浏览器会提示证书无效。
2. 证书不匹配:网站的SSL/TLS证书是由一个与网站域名不匹配的证书颁发机构(CA)签发的,浏览器会认为这种证书不可信。
3. 根证书问题:用户的浏览器中可能缺少必要的根证书,导致无法验证中间证书的有效性。
4. 中间证书问题:证书链中的中间证书有问题,比如证书被吊销或者证书链不完整。
5. 浏览器安全策略:浏览器为了提高安全性,可能会对某些证书进行额外的检查,从而显示证书信息。
6. 服务器配置错误:网站服务器配置不当,导致证书信息错误或无法正确显示。
7. 恶意软件:某些恶意软件可能会篡改证书信息,导致浏览器显示证书问题。
8. 浏览器更新:浏览器更新后,可能会对证书验证有新的要求,导致之前没有问题的新出现。
解决这类问题通常可以采取以下措施:
更新浏览器:确保使用的是最新版本的浏览器,因为新版本通常包含了对证书问题的修复。
检查证书信息:仔细检查证书信息,确认证书是否由可信的CA签发,以及证书是否与网站域名匹配。
更新根证书:确保浏览器中安装了最新的根证书。
联系网站管理员:如果证书问题是由网站服务器配置错误引起的,应联系网站管理员进行修复。
检查网络连接:确保网络连接安全,没有恶意软件干扰。
在处理证书问题时,应保持警惕,避免点击不明链接或下载不明文件,以免造成安全风险。